Coffee Intrigue Recipe

Ingredients:

One cup of very strong coffee
25 large marshmallows
2 tsp. vanilla
1 cup cream (whipped)

Directions:

Heat in double boiler and then cool. Beat until smooth.
Add 2 tsp. vanilla.
Fold in 1 cup cream that has been whipped.
Serve with slightly whipped cream.
